Advance Water Injection in Reverse Nine-spot Well Pattern in Block 119 of Xinli Oilfield

Pengcheng Liu, Kun Yang

Open publisher page 2 citations

Abstract

In consideration of the problems of starting pressure,effective driving pressure difference being hard to be established between oil and water wells in low permeability oilfields,it was proposed that advance water injection was used.Numerical simulation was conducted in Block 119 of Xinli Oilfield,the period of advance water injection was 5 months in the block,pressure holding level was 137%.The pressure distributive characteristics of the injection and stimulation mechanism were analyzed.The result can be used to effectively guide the development in Block 119 and provide technical basis for advance water injection in other low permeability oilfields.
